WHAT IS IN A BASIC SEWING KIT: 
For most of our workshops we ask you to bring a 'basic sewing kit' which usually contains: a rotary cutter and/or scissors, small snipping scissors, straight pins & a pin cushion or collector, a seam ripper, a spool of neutral 50 wt cotton thread, extra bobbins, notebook & pen/pencil, ruler(s), etc.)
